This is strange.

d2r-server.bat is supposed to recursively find all *.jar files in the \lib 
directory and add them to the %CP% variable. Looking at the output you sent, it 
apparently finds all *.jar files *except* the d2rq-0.8-dev.jar.

But we already checked that it was built successfully and is in the \lib 
directory, right?

Any idea what might be going on?

>> Ok. Maybe you can try the following:
>> 
>> 1. Insert the line "echo %CP" (without the quotes) into 
>> d2r-server.bat, after the line that starts "set LOGCONFIG" and before 
>> the line that starts "java -cp", then run again and note the output
>> 
>> 2. Re-run "ant jar", check if there is anything suspicious in the 
>> output, and check that lib\d2rq-0.8-dev.jar has actually been created 
>> and is approximately 350kB in size
>> 
>> 3. Try what happens if you run this command, do you get the same error 
>> or a different one?
>>  java -cp lib\d2rq-0.8-dev.jar d2rq.server
